Understanding Heavy-Duty Epoxy Systems
The foundation of any successful commercial epoxy Miami warehouse project lies in understanding the unique characteristics and performance requirements of heavy-duty epoxy systems. These advanced coating solutions represent a significant evolution from traditional concrete sealers and basic epoxy paints, incorporating sophisticated polymer chemistry and application techniques to create surfaces capable of withstanding extreme industrial conditions.
Heavy-duty epoxy flooring systems typically consist of multiple components, including specialized primers, base coats, and topcoats, each engineered to perform specific functions within the overall system. The primer layer ensures optimal adhesion to the concrete substrate while providing moisture vapor transmission control – a critical consideration in Miami’s humid environment. Base coats provide the primary protective barrier and structural integrity, while topcoats deliver chemical resistance, abrasion protection, and aesthetic finish.
The selection of appropriate epoxy chemistry depends heavily on the specific operational requirements of each warehouse facility. Novolac epoxy systems offer exceptional chemical resistance for facilities handling aggressive substances, while cycloaliphatic epoxies provide superior UV stability for areas with significant natural light exposure. Polyaspartic topcoats can be specified for rapid cure applications where minimal downtime is essential, allowing warehouses to return to full operation within hours rather than days.
Miami’s warehouse environments present unique challenges that must be addressed through careful system design and specification. High humidity levels can interfere with epoxy curing and adhesion if not properly managed through environmental controls and moisture mitigation strategies. Temperature fluctuations between air-conditioned interior spaces and loading dock areas can create thermal stress that requires flexible epoxy formulations to prevent cracking and delamination.
Installation Process
The successful installation of heavy-duty epoxy flooring in Miami warehouses requires meticulous planning, advanced surface preparation techniques, and precise application procedures that account for local environmental conditions. Professional contractors must evaluate numerous factors including concrete substrate condition, moisture levels, ambient temperature and humidity, and operational constraints to develop comprehensive installation strategies that ensure optimal system performance.
Surface preparation represents the most critical phase of any commercial epoxy Miami warehouse project, as the long-term performance of the entire system depends on achieving proper adhesion to the concrete substrate. This process typically involves mechanical preparation methods such as diamond grinding, shot blasting, or scarification to remove surface contaminants, open the concrete pore structure, and create the appropriate surface profile for epoxy adhesion. In Miami’s industrial environments, special attention must be paid to removing oil stains, chemical residues, and existing coatings that could compromise adhesion.
Moisture management presents particular challenges in South Florida warehouse installations, where high humidity and potential groundwater infiltration can interfere with epoxy curing and adhesion. Professional contractors employ moisture vapor emission rate (MVER) testing to quantify substrate moisture levels and implement appropriate mitigation strategies when necessary. These may include moisture-tolerant primer systems, vapor barrier installations, or extended drying periods to ensure optimal conditions for epoxy application.
The application process itself requires careful coordination of material mixing, application timing, and environmental controls to achieve uniform coverage and proper curing. Heavy-duty epoxy systems often involve multiple coats applied in sequence, with specific recoat windows that must be maintained to ensure proper intercoat adhesion. Temperature and humidity monitoring throughout the application process ensures that curing proceeds according to specifications and that the finished system achieves its designed performance characteristics.
Quality control measures during installation include thickness monitoring, adhesion testing, and visual inspection to identify and correct any defects before they compromise system performance. Performance Benefits
The implementation of heavy-duty epoxy flooring systems in Miami warehouses delivers measurable performance benefits that directly impact operational efficiency, safety compliance, and long-term facility management costs. These advanced coating systems transform concrete substrates into high-performance surfaces that exceed the capabilities of traditional flooring materials while providing superior value over their extended service life.
Durability represents perhaps the most significant advantage of commercial epoxy Miami warehouse installations, with properly installed systems routinely providing 15-20 years of service under demanding industrial conditions. The seamless, monolithic surface created by epoxy coatings eliminates the joints and seams found in tile or sheet flooring systems, preventing moisture infiltration and contamination that can lead to substrate damage and costly repairs. This durability translates directly to reduced maintenance requirements and lower total cost of ownership compared to alternative flooring solutions.
Chemical resistance capabilities of heavy-duty epoxy systems provide critical protection for warehouse facilities that handle automotive fluids, cleaning chemicals, or industrial materials. The non-porous surface prevents chemical penetration that could damage the concrete substrate or create safety hazards from spill absorption. This protection is particularly valuable in Miami’s humid environment, where moisture-related degradation can accelerate chemical attack on unprotected concrete surfaces.
Safety enhancements achieved through epoxy flooring installation include improved visibility from light-reflective surfaces, integration of safety markings and traffic patterns, and optional anti-slip additives for areas prone to moisture or spill conditions. The smooth, seamless surface facilitates thorough cleaning and sanitization, supporting compliance with workplace safety regulations and reducing liability risks associated with slip-and-fall incidents.
Operational efficiency improvements result from the enhanced cleanability and maintenance characteristics of epoxy surfaces. The non-porous coating prevents dust and debris accumulation, reducing cleaning time and improving air quality within the warehouse environment. Forklift and equipment operation becomes smoother and quieter on the uniform epoxy surface, reducing wear on both the flooring system and the equipment itself while improving operator comfort and productivity.
Customization Options
Modern heavy-duty epoxy flooring systems offer extensive customization opportunities that allow Miami warehouse operators to optimize their flooring investment for specific operational requirements while maintaining the superior performance characteristics that make epoxy the preferred choice for industrial applications. These customization options extend far beyond basic color selection, encompassing functional additives, performance enhancements, and aesthetic features that support both operational efficiency and workplace safety.
Color coding and marking systems represent one of the most valuable customization features available in commercial epoxy Miami warehouse installations. Strategic use of different colors can delineate traffic patterns, safety zones, storage areas, and operational zones, improving workflow efficiency and reducing the risk of accidents. High-visibility yellow for pedestrian walkways, blue for material storage zones, and red for safety equipment areas create intuitive navigation systems that support both employee safety and operational productivity.
Texture modifications through specialized additives allow epoxy systems to be tailored for specific traction requirements in different areas of the warehouse facility. Loading dock areas exposed to moisture may require aggressive anti-slip additives, while main warehouse floors benefit from subtle texture that provides adequate traction without interfering with forklift operation or creating cleaning difficulties. These texture options can be integrated seamlessly into the epoxy system without compromising chemical resistance or durability.
Decorative elements such as metallic pigments, color flakes, and quartz aggregates can transform utilitarian warehouse floors into visually appealing surfaces that enhance the professional appearance of the facility. These aesthetic enhancements can be particularly valuable for warehouses that host customer visits or serve dual purposes as showroom and distribution facilities. The decorative options available in modern epoxy systems rival those found in commercial and retail applications while maintaining industrial-grade performance.
Functional additives expand the capabilities of heavy-duty epoxy systems to address specific operational challenges. Conductive additives can provide static dissipation for electronics storage areas, while antimicrobial additives support hygiene requirements in food and pharmaceutical distribution facilities. UV-stable formulations protect against discoloration in areas with significant natural light exposure, maintaining appearance and performance over extended service periods.
Maintenance Strategies
The long-term success of heavy-duty epoxy flooring installations in Miami warehouses depends significantly on implementing appropriate maintenance strategies that preserve system performance while maximizing return on investment. Professional maintenance programs designed specifically for epoxy surfaces can extend system life well beyond typical expectations while maintaining the aesthetic and functional characteristics that make these systems so valuable for industrial applications.
Routine cleaning procedures for commercial epoxy Miami warehouse floors differ substantially from those required for traditional concrete or tile surfaces. The non-porous nature of properly installed epoxy systems prevents contaminant penetration, allowing surface cleaning to effectively remove virtually all soiling without specialized deep-cleaning procedures. Regular maintenance typically involves dust mopping or sweeping followed by damp mopping with neutral pH cleaners that won’t compromise the epoxy chemistry or surface properties.
Preventive maintenance strategies focus on protecting the epoxy surface from damage that could compromise system integrity or appearance. This includes prompt cleanup of chemical spills, regular inspection for signs of wear or damage, and periodic deep cleaning to remove accumulated soiling that could create slip hazards or aesthetic issues. Professional maintenance programs often include periodic reapplication of topcoat systems to refresh appearance and restore optimal chemical resistance without requiring complete system replacement.
Environmental monitoring plays a crucial role in maintaining epoxy system performance in Miami’s challenging climate conditions. Regular inspection for signs of moisture infiltration, particularly around building perimeters and loading dock areas, allows early intervention before substrate damage occurs. Temperature and humidity fluctuations that could stress the epoxy system can be identified and addressed through building envelope improvements or HVAC system modifications.
Documentation and record-keeping support long-term maintenance planning and warranty compliance for heavy-duty epoxy installations. Detailed maintenance logs track cleaning procedures, inspection results, and any repairs or modifications made to the system over time. This documentation proves invaluable for optimizing maintenance procedures, planning system upgrades, and supporting warranty claims when necessary. Frequently Asked Questions
How long does heavy-duty epoxy flooring last in Miami warehouse environments?
Properly installed heavy-duty epoxy systems typically provide 15-20 years of service in demanding warehouse applications when maintained according to professional recommendations. The subtropical climate in Miami doesn’t significantly reduce system life when appropriate formulations and installation techniques are employed.
Can epoxy flooring be installed while the warehouse remains operational?
Yes, experienced contractors can implement phased installation approaches that maintain warehouse operations during the flooring upgrade. Fast-cure epoxy systems allow sections to return to service within 24-48 hours, minimizing operational disruption while ensuring proper system performance.
What is the typical cost difference between basic and heavy-duty epoxy systems?
Heavy-duty commercial epoxy Miami warehouse systems typically cost 30-50% more than basic epoxy coatings but provide significantly longer service life and superior performance characteristics. The enhanced durability and reduced maintenance requirements usually provide excellent return on investment over the system lifetime.
How do heavy-duty epoxy floors perform in Miami’s humid climate?
Modern epoxy formulations are specifically designed to handle high humidity environments. Proper surface preparation and moisture mitigation ensure excellent adhesion and performance even in challenging subtropical conditions typical of South Florida warehouses.
Can existing damaged concrete be repaired before epoxy installation?
Yes, professional contractors can repair cracks, spalls, and other concrete damage as part of the surface preparation process. These repairs are integrated seamlessly into the epoxy system, creating a uniform, high-performance surface that addresses underlying substrate issues.
What maintenance is required for heavy-duty epoxy warehouse floors?
Routine maintenance involves regular sweeping and damp mopping with neutral cleaners. The non-porous surface prevents deep soiling, making maintenance significantly easier than traditional concrete floors. Periodic professional inspection and minor touch-ups help maintain optimal performance.
Are there slip-resistant options for loading dock and wet areas?
Heavy-duty epoxy systems can incorporate various anti-slip additives and textures to provide appropriate traction for different warehouse zones. Loading docks and areas prone to moisture can receive specialized treatments that maintain safety without compromising cleanability or durability.
How does heavy-duty epoxy flooring compare to polished concrete for warehouses?
While polished concrete offers excellent durability, heavy-duty epoxy provides superior chemical resistance, easier maintenance, and greater customization options. Epoxy systems also offer better protection against moisture infiltration and can be applied over existing concrete without extensive substrate modification.
